Enlightenment - ANS a movement
during the eighteenth century in england and france in which concepts of liberalism,
rationalism, equality, and individualism dominated social and political thinking


penitentiary act of 1779 - ANS called for the creation of a house of hard labor where
offenders would be imprisoned for up to two years, punish criminals
by isolating them from society
and from one another so
they can reflect on their past


pennsylvania system - ANS the "separate and silent" system of prison operations emphasizing
reformation and avoidance of criminal contamination, separate confinement


new york system - ANS a congregate system in which prisoners were held in isolation at night
but worked with other prisoners in shops during the day under the rule of silence


elmira reformatory - ANS new york reformatory that emphasized rehabilitation rather than
punishment


rehabilitation model - ANS emphasizes

, the need to restore a convicted person to a constructive place
in society through some form of vocational or educational
training or therapy, addresses personal problems


community model - ANS based
on the goal of reintegrating
the convicted person into the
community


crime control model - ANS based on the
assumption that criminal
behavior can be controlled
by more use of incarceration
and other forms of strict
supervision


prisons for women - ANS Elizabeth Gurney Fry, separation from men, keep up with needs of
women, managed by female staff, smaller and looser instruction, 7% of inmates


jail - ANS institution authorized
to hold pretrial detainees and
sentenced misdemeanants, less than a year


prison - ANS institution for
the incarceration of people convicted of serious crimes, usually felonies, more than a year


federal bureau of prisons - ANS operates a system of prisons located throughout the nation,
82% of federal offenders, levels 1-5, enters agreements with community services
